Volunteer at the 2026 NL Folk Festival!



This year’s Newfoundland & Labrador Folk Festival is a little different—and that makes our volunteers more important than ever.

On Saturday, August 8, we’ll gather in Bannerman Park for a special one-day event called The Annual Newfoundland and Labrador Folk Festival  49 ½.While this year’s event is smaller in scale, it represents an important step toward our 50th anniversary celebration, and we simply couldn’t make it happen without an incredible team of volunteers.

Because the festival is free this year, we won’t be offering our usual volunteer perks — volunteers will receive a special Festival Volunteer T-Shirt and an invite to an appreciaton event.

As a volunteer, we ask that you dedicate approximately 4 hours over the course of the festival day.

While this year’s festival won’t include some of our usual volunteer roles—such as beer tent, instrument check, or box office, we still have a variety of opportunities available. On the application form, you can indicate the areas that interest you most, and we’ll do our best to match you with your preferred role.

Some training will be provided for certain positions, however please detail any relevant experience in the appropriate section of the form.  

Please note that volunteers must be at least 14 years of age. (There are no positions involving alcohol service this year.)
